Sharpfin project

The goal of this project is to gather information about the Reciva 'Barracuda' radio module, in order to understand enough of the hardware to be able to provide alternative firmware.

News

  • 2006-10-22: Wiki setup
  • 2006-10-23: Compiled the linux kernel provided by Reciva
  • 2006-10-25: Datasheest and jtag tools are available for the samsung processor
  • 2006-10-27: Added initial Barracuda board pinout
